1960 Alfa Romeo Giulietta vs. 2009 Porsche Boxster

To start off, 2009 Porsche Boxster is newer by 49 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1960 Alfa Romeo Giulietta.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1960 Alfa Romeo Giulietta would be higher. At 2,687 cc (6 cylinders), 2009 Porsche Boxster is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Porsche Boxster (225 HP @ 4700 RPM) has 124 more horse power than 1960 Alfa Romeo Giulietta. (101 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2009 Porsche Boxster should accelerate faster than 1960 Alfa Romeo Giulietta.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Porsche Boxster (260 Nm @ 4700 RPM) has 147 more torque (in Nm) than 1960 Alfa Romeo Giulietta. (113 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 2009 Porsche Boxster will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1960 Alfa Romeo Giulietta. 2009 Porsche Boxster has automatic transmission and 1960 Alfa Romeo Giulietta has manual transmission. 1960 Alfa Romeo Giulietta will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2009 Porsche Boxster will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1960 Alfa Romeo Giulietta 2009 Porsche Boxster
Make Alfa Romeo Porsche
Model Giulietta Boxster
Year Released 1960 2009
Engine Position Front Middle
Engine Size 1290 cc 2687 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line boxer
Horse Power 101 HP 225 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 4700 RPM
Torque 113 Nm 260 Nm
Torque RPM 4500 RPM 4700 RPM
Engine Bore Size 74 mm 85.5 mm
Engine Stroke Size 75 mm 78 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 9.7:1 11.0:1
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Top Speed 193 km/hour 253 km/hour
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 4 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Length 4120 mm 4330 mm
Vehicle Width 1660 mm 1790 mm
Vehicle Height 1250 mm 1300 mm
Wheelbase Size 2260 mm 2420 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 79 L 64 L
